General Description
The MIC2876 is a compact and highly efficient 2 MHz
synchronous boost regulator with a 4.8A switch. It
features a bi-directional load disconnect function that
prevents any leakage current between the input and
output when the device is disabled. The MIC2876
operates in bypass mode automatically when the input
voltage is greater than the target output voltage. At light
loads, the boost converter goes to the PFM mode to
improve the efficiency.
The MIC2876 also features an integrated anti-ringing
switch to minimize EMI.
The MIC2876 is available in a 8-pin 2 mm × 2 mm
UDFN package, with a junction temperature range of
–40°C to +125°C.
